event.stopPropagation与event.preventDefault的区别

1、event.stopPropagation

  停止事件的传播,阻止它被分配到其它Dom节点。但是不能阻止同一Dom节点上的其它事件句柄被调用。

  注:不同Dom节点的事件必须是一致的。如父节点和子节点必须都是click事件,如果父节点是mousedown事件,子节点是click事件,则无效。

2、event.preventDefault

  阻止与事件关联的默认动作。比如a标签的跳转。

原文地址:https://www.cnblogs.com/zhucj/p/9577081.html